Output 51cc20584b5391262474e652e9da72995c31a69381e1606b9dc7dd961c40f226:1
- value
- 515292
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19a1b50e18cb831c73d73edb3c382a8cd9c1a52f OP_EQUAL
- address
- 342YXxQ7mrXpgtTMx5s5JH3NVZh48Ak57A
- transaction
- 51cc20584b5391262474e652e9da72995c31a69381e1606b9dc7dd961c40f226